Factors Affecting Car Key Locksmith Costs
When it comes to identifying the cost of a car key locksmith service, several key elements come into play. Understanding these can help car owners spending plan appropriately and avoid unexpected expenditures.
1. Kind Of Service RequiredKey Duplication: If you require an extra key made, the cost will typically be lower than that of a replacement key.Key Cutting: This includes developing a brand-new key from an existing one and may differ in price based on the intricacy.Transponder Programming: Modern keys typically have transponders that need programming, which can add to the cost.Emergency Lockout Service: If you discover yourself locked out of your vehicle, emergency services can be more pricey than routine hours.2. Type of Key
Various types of keys come with varying complexities. For instance:
Type of KeyCost RangeStandard Key₤ 2 - ₤ 5Transponder Key₤ 75 - ₤ 300Smart Key₤ 150 - ₤ 500Key Fob₤ 100 - ₤ 300
These prices can vary substantially based upon the make and design of the vehicle, with some luxury brand names having higher expenses due to advanced technology.
3. Vehicle Make and Model
The age and brand of your vehicle significantly effect locksmith costs. Luxury automobiles often need specialized devices and knowledge, resulting in greater charges. For example, a high-end car maker might have keys that are harder and expensive to duplicate or program.
4. Area
Just as with other service professions, the locksmith's geographical place can affect pricing. Urban settings may have higher labor costs, while rural areas might see lower prices due to less need. Furthermore, some regions may have regulations affecting locksmith charges.
5. Time of Service
If you require locksmith services beyond standard organization hours, you might incur additional costs. Emergency locksmith services typically come with a premium, with expenses typically doubling during late nights or holidays.
Typical Cost Breakdowns
To provide readers a clear idea, here is an average cost breakdown for various car key locksmith services:

How much does it cost to change a lost car key?
Depending on the kind of key, the cost can range anywhere from ₤ 75 to ₤ 500.
2. Exist cheaper choices for car key replacements?
Usually, regional locksmiths might use competitive rates compared to car dealerships. It is suggested to inspect evaluations and qualifications.
3. Can I program a key myself?
For some automobiles, yes! However, it often needs specific tools and treatments. Consulting the vehicle's handbook can supply assistance.
4. What should I do if my key breaks inside the lock?
Contact a locksmith instantly. Trying to eliminate it yourself can trigger additional damage.
5. For how long does a locksmith take to develop a key?
Normally, key cutting and programming can take anywhere from 20 minutes to an hour, depending upon the complexity.
